Can I Wear Combat Boots With Leggings?

Try your combat boots with black leggings. You can do regular leggings (these are my favorite everyday leggings) or a pair of faux leather leggings. And then pair with an oversized sweater or a winter coat to balance out the super skinny fit of the leggings.

Can you wear combat boots with ankle jeans?

Wear combat boots with your jeans
A classic way to wear your combat boots that is edgy and cool is with your favourite pair of jeans. They are often best with jeans that are skinny to the ankle so they can be tucked into the boot, or with cut above the ankle jeans so they can swing loosely above the boot top.

Do you tuck jeans into combat boots?

If your skinny jeans are cropped, you can slip into your combat boots and you’re good to go! I prefer there to be a small gap between the end of the jean and top of the boot, but that’s simply a personal choice. Many chose to have their jeans end where their combat boots begin, and that is fine!

Do you wear boots over or under jeans?

With booties that are fitted to the calf, wear the boots under your jeans. This style of booties is perfect to wear under straight, tapered, and wide-leg jeans. Over the knee and knee-high boots always go over skinny jeans.

Why are combat boots so high?

6- Taller Structure
Military boots are high, typically a minimum of 8 inches tall, because it prevent debris, water, mud, or any other foreign objects from entering the boot and causing any discomfort.
